EXERCISES

1. I ______ (finish) my homework already.


2. They ______ (go) to Paris last summer.
3. She ______ (not/see) him since the party.
4. We ______ (study) when the lights went out.
5. He ______ (never/eat) Japanese food before.
6. I ______ (meet) him once in 2022.
7. When I got home, they ______ (already/leave).
8. While I ______ (read), my phone rang.
9. He ______ (work) here for ten years.
10. My parents ______ (visit) Đà Lạt two years ago.
11. She ______ (break) her leg while she ______ (ski).
12. We ______ (not/hear) from him for months.
13. I ______ (not/understand) what she meant.
14. He ______ (fall) asleep while he ______ (watch) TV.
15. They ______ (live) in that house since 2015.
16. We ______ (already/see) that movie twice.
17. The train ______ (leave) before we arrived.
18. You ever ______ (be) to Sa Pa?
19. While she ______ (cook), he ______ (clean) the floor.
20. They ______ (not/come) to the meeting yesterday.
21. The children ______ (play) outside when it started to rain.
22. I ______ (just/receive) your email.
23. She ______ (not/visit) her grandma last weekend.
24. By the time I woke up, my dad ______ (go) to work.
25. I ______ (lose) my wallet yesterday.
26. She ______ (cry) because she ______ (fail) the test.
27. He ______ (never/see) snow before last winter.
28. They ______ (already/finish) dinner when I arrived.
29. The teacher ______ (explain) the lesson before the test
began.
30. What ______ you ______ (do) when the phone rang?
31. I ______ (live) in this city all my life.
32. We ______ (wait) for over an hour before the bus came.
33. He ______ (not/be) at school yesterday.
34. She ______ (clean) the room when I arrived.
35. They ______ (be) friends since childhood.
36. When I met her, I ______ (not/know) her name.
37. He ______ (watch) a movie when the lights went out.
38. We ______ (have) dinner by the time she called.
39. I ______ (read) your message just now.
40. The kids ______ (sleep) when their mom got home.
41. She ______ (miss) the train because she ______ (wake up)
late.
42. He ______ (already/pack) his suitcase when we arrived.
43. I ______ (not/see) her in a long time.
44. While I ______ (walk) home, it suddenly ______ (rain).
45. My parents ______ (go) to Japan last year.
46. We ______ (never/be) late for school before.
47. When I got to the station, the train ______ (just/leave).
48. He ______ (have) a car accident last week.
49. You ______ (ever/meet) a famous person?
50. The dog ______ (bark) all night yesterday.
